Output eded0dcbe6cccf3a539fc24503ea0f55d4460b96131346862e7517760e81b574:1

value
14950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d5c27c20836086d7fba155c05e149182499dd6 OP_EQUAL
address
39WsS8jTTZbX1uo1Ut3nH9rpCWxDrTCpMz
transaction
eded0dcbe6cccf3a539fc24503ea0f55d4460b96131346862e7517760e81b574
confirmations
367874
spent
true